Project

General

Profile

Scénario #21483

Définir la méthodologie de test des services de l'application Zéphir

Added by Gérald Schwartzmann almost 6 years ago. Updated almost 6 years ago.

Status:
Terminé (Sprint)
Priority:
Normal
Assigned To:
Category:
-
Start date:
10/23/2017
Due date:
11/10/2017
% Done:

100%

Estimated time:
(Total: 16.00 h)
Spent time:
(Total: 21.00 h)
Story points:
6.0
Remaining (hours):
0.00 hour
Velocity based estimate:
Release relationship:
Auto

Description

Problème

Le projet Zéphir n'a pas de méthodologie identifiée pour exécuter les tests unitaires/fonctionnels/bout en bout sur les services qui le compose.
La mise en place d'une procédure d'intégration continue sur le serveur Jenkins va nécessiter à moyen terme d'avoir un point d'entrée si possible
unique pour lancer l'exécution de ces tests.

Proposition

Analyser les solutions existantes pour gérer l'exécution de tests sur une infrastructure applicative basée sur des conteneurs et implémenter/documenter la base technique permettant de tester l'application Zéphir de manière automatisée

Critères d'acceptation

  • Une procédure normalisée et identifiée permet de lancer les tests unitaires/fonctionnels/bout en bout sur les différents services composant l'application Zéphir
  • 2 services existants ou plus sont testables au moins partiellement via cette procédure

Subtasks

Tâche #21834: Étudier les solutions implémentées dans d'autres projets basée sur les microservicesFermé

Tâche #21835: Créer le script helper pour lancer les tests sur les différents servicesFerméWilliam Petit

Tâche #21882: Création d'un test unitaire pour le service storageFerméLionel Morin

Tâche #21884: Refactorer le controleur minio pour préparer les testsFerméLionel Morin

History

#1 Updated by Gérald Schwartzmann almost 6 years ago

  • Project changed from Distribution EOLE to Zéphir

#2 Updated by Scrum Master almost 6 years ago

  • Due date set to 11/10/2017
  • Target version set to sprint 2017 43-45 Equipe MENSR
  • Start date set to 10/23/2017

#3 Updated by Scrum Master almost 6 years ago

  • Story points set to 6.0

#4 Updated by Scrum Master almost 6 years ago

  • Assigned To set to William Petit

William, Bruno et Gwen.

#5 Updated by William Petit almost 6 years ago

  • Subject changed from Écrire des tests unitaires to Définir la méthodologie de test des services de l'application Zéphir

#6 Updated by William Petit almost 6 years ago

  • Description updated (diff)

#7 Updated by William Petit almost 6 years ago

  • Description updated (diff)

#9 Updated by Lionel Morin almost 6 years ago

  • Status changed from Nouveau to Terminé (Sprint)

Also available in: Atom PDF